science technology and innovation as a matter within technological education

science, technology, innovation, projects, educationAbstract
This article deals with universities to include within a matter that concerned only the steps to create technology because it often projects are launched without really knowing the needs of society, must take into account many points in order to develop technology really good and useful to society as well be What are the needs of society? What do you want to accomplish with this project? In what ways will benefit society? How to publicize the project effectively? ... etc. etc. As can be seen developing technology is not only innovate but also to think ahead and think not only benefit itself but also must think about the benefit of society as this be able to decide if our technology to succeed or quite the contrary.
